Transaction e5e1590377efd8d05091f18cdca403a5d254dce9f12e1f6b5e01ef0869e10afc

1 Input
1 Outputs
  • e5e1590377efd8d05091f18cdca403a5d254dce9f12e1f6b5e01ef0869e10afc:0
  • value  1252948
    address  3ECvSbSkkdewVEKJPTaUVm3YYcDXxFKUJp